Senate Hosts Meeting on AI without Ethicists

Filings Wed, 09/27/23 6:45 am
Society & Culture
Technoethics
Artificial Intelligence
U.S. Congress

“For a meeting meant to explore the future direction of AI and the ethics necessary to guide it, nearly everyone in that room had a vested financial interest in its continued growth and expansion.” - Breakpoint
